    I understand the material reasons behind how people perceive foreign cuisine. The further away from a place the less granularity you hold for it in your mind most of the time. It's very common for Chinese and Japanese people to talk about "western food" which is an expansive category covering everything from pasta to baguettes to burgers to borscht.
